5 Customer Service Best Practices That Will Keep Customers for Life

Customers are the core of every business and should always be your top priority. Happy customers can help you build credibility and bring in more business. Loyal customers are five times more likely to purchase again and four times more likely to refer a friend to the company. There’s no doubt that good, old-fashioned customer service is the key to keeping customers for life. But what does that look like for your business? And how can you make sure you are providing it? In this blog post, we’ll look at five customer service best practices that will not only please your customers but will keep them coming back to you again and again.

1. Always be polite and friendly.

It’s important to use your manners and be nice to your customers—even when you don’t want to. Are you friendly to customers? Do you go out of your way to make them feel appreciated? If not, you may be missing out on some key opportunities to turn one-time buyers into lifelong fans.

2. Be accommodating.

If you want to keep customers for life, start by developing customer service habits that accommodate their needs. If they want something changed or customized, try to make it happen. Whether it’s promotional products or other services, make sure you’re always thinking about how you can better serve your customers. By doing so, you’ll create long-lasting relationships that are built on trust and mutual respect.

3. Be responsive.

When it comes to customer service, it’s important to be responsive to your customers’ needs. If they have questions or concerns, address them promptly. By doing so, you’ll build customer loyalty and keep them coming back for more.

4. Keep your promises.

Don’t make promises to your customers that you can’t keep. If you say you will do something, make sure you will follow through. Your customers would rather hear you politely say no than hear you apologize later for not failing to make something happen.

5. Go the extra mile.

A little extra effort can go a long way in making a customer feel valued. Always show your customer appreciation and let them know you care. One way to show customer appreciation is through follow-up. After a customer makes a purchase, follow up with them to ensure they’re happy with their purchase. This follow-up can be as simple as an email or phone call. Checking in shows that you care about your customer’s experience and want to make sure they’re satisfied.

Another very important customer service best practice that shows you will go the extra mile is to always be available. If a customer has a question or concern, they should be able to reach you easily. This means having multiple channels of customer support, such as phone, email, and social media. By being available, you’re showing your customer that you’re there for them and that you care about their experience.
